Yes, even a small amount of chocolate can be harmful to a dog, depending on the type of chocolate and the size of the dog.
No, dogs should not eat chocolate because it contains substances that are toxic to them and can cause severe health problems or even be fatal.
The average life expectancy of a Chinese Crested is 13 to 18 years.
